Understand Eligibility Requirements for Car Registration
Before you begin the registration process, it’s crucial to understand if your vehicle meets California’s eligibility criteria. To register a car in California, your vehicle must be legally imported and comply with safety standards set by the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). You’ll also need to provide proof of insurance, complete necessary forms, and pass an emissions test if applicable. Gather Necessary Documents for Vehicle Registration
Before you begin the registration process, make sure to gather all the essential documents required by the California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). One crucial piece of paper is the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) verification report. You can obtain this through a DMV-approved VIN verifier, either online or in person. This service ensures the vehicle’s history is clean and aids in identifying any potential issues.
Additionally, you’ll need your driver’s license, proof of insurance, and the title or registration from the previous owner if applicable. A valid registration fee payment method is also necessary.
